I have found there are several steps I need to take in order to set myself up for a productive cleanup day.
Step one: I must have an empty house. I have never been able to clean efficiently with people around. So for the really big jobs, I wait till I have a few hours with nobody home.
Step two: I wear comfortable clothing and comfortable shoes so that I can run up and down the stairs quickly. 🏠

When you live in a trilevel that is all you do all day is up-and-down and up-and-down. Do not ever buy one of these homes if you are over the age of 50!!
Step three: I have to clear away the clutter and typically vacuum the floors at least before I start on any type of organization. So I technically clean before I clean. Sort of like what you do before your cleaning lady comes. 😂 This is so you have a blank canvas and can reach the difficult spots.
From there I usually have a garbage basket or large plastic bag to remove the garbage from the space. Then you will divide the clutter to Goodwill or Keep
Once I fill a Goodwill bag it goes right into the backseat of the car and out of my house forever!!
Finally I put on some music and get to work.
Finishing up with essential oil’s or other things that smell awesome and motivate me to keep it nice and clean.
It also helps to use products that smell nice while you are cleaning. It will motivate you to keep going, actually motivate you to even get started!!
